Star rating
Hotel name
Price range (GBP) to
Amenities
+ more

35031 Hotels/Motels & Accommodations

Days Inn by Wyndham Oneonta Al
+1-888-389-4121
293 Valley Rd., Oneonta, AL 35121 ~11.51 miles southeast of 35031
  • Cheap Downtown property
  • Free breakfast
From$60
Average 3.0 /5 Read Reviews Call BookMore Details
Tired of clicking around? Talk to an expert Hotel Planner: (855) 276-7561 or say...
alexa hotel planner skill"Alexa, ask Hotel Planner to make a new reservation in 35031" Get Alexa Skill →
Quality Inn Hanceville US Hwy 31 in Hanceville
+1-888-675-2083
810 Main St. Nw, Hanceville, AL 35077 ~12.52 miles west of 35031
  • Three Star Highway property
  • Access to gym on-site
From$66
Average 3.0 /5 Review Score Call BookMore Details
Econo Lodge Cullman - Cullman
+1-800-716-8490
1655 Countyroad437, Cullman, AL 35055 ~15.77 miles west of 35031
  • Economical hotel
  • Hotel has 60 rooms
From$50
Average 3.0 /5 Review Score Call BookMore Details
Quality Inn Arab Hwy 231 - Arab
+1-800-805-5223
706 North Brindlee Mountain Pkwy., Arab, AL 35016 ~16.12 miles north of 35031
  • Midscale Suburban property
  • Fitness / Gym is on-site
From$66
Very good 4.0 /5 Hotel Reviews Call BookMore Details
Cobblestone Hotel & Suites Cullman
+1-888-965-1860
1835 Main Ave. Sw, Cullman, AL 35055 ~16.79 miles west of 35031
  • High-end Suburban property
  • 63 sleeping rooms in hotel
From$125
Average 3.0 /5 Reviews Call BookMore Details
Days Inn by Wyndham Cullman
+1-888-788-5576
1841 4th St. Southwest, Cullman, AL 35055 ~18.36 miles west of 35031
  • 2-star Highway property
  • Check-in: 11:00 AM
Comfort Suites Cullman : 2048 St. Joseph Dr. Nw
+1-888-897-9207
2048 St. Joseph Dr. Nw, Cullman, AL 35058 ~19.27 miles west of 35031
  • 3 star Downtown hotel
  • Free breakfast
From$95
Average 3.0 /5 Latest Reviews Call BookMore Details
Quality Inn Cullman I-65 exit 310 : 5917 State Route 157 Nw
+1-888-311-4278
5917 State Route 157 Nw, Cullman, AL 35058 ~19.28 miles west of 35031
  • Two star hotel
  • 2 floors in hotel
From$66
Very good 4.0 /5 Read Reviews Call BookMore Details
Comfort Suites Cullman I-65 Exit 310 : 2048 St. Joseph Dr. Nw
+1-888-469-4795
2048 St. Joseph Dr. Nw, Cullman, AL 35055 ~19.30 miles west of 35031
  • Affordable Highway hotel
  • Hotel has an eco-friendly policy See more
From$97
Very good 4.5 /5 Reviews Call BookMore Details
La Quinta Inn & Suites by Wyndham Cullman in Cullman
+1-888-734-9421
2054 St. Joseph Dr. Nw, Cullman, AL 35058 ~19.32 miles west of 35031
  • 3 star Rural hotel
  • Free breakfast
From$69
Very good 4.0 /5 Review Score Call BookMore Details
Holiday Inn Express Hotel & Suites Cullman by IHG - Cullman
+1-888-841-5292
2052 Hayes Dr. Nw, Cullman, AL 35058 ~19.37 miles west of 35031
  • 3-star Rural property
  • 3 floors in hotel
From$80
Very good 4.5 /5 Guest Reviews Call BookMore Details
Best Western Fairwinds Inn - Cullman
+1-888-455-5160
1917 Commerce Ave., Cullman, AL 35055 ~19.39 miles west of 35031
  • Midscale Highway hotel
  • 7 suites in hotel
From$64
Very good 4.0 /5 Hotel Reviews Call BookMore Details
Sleep Inn & Suites Cullman I-65 exit 310 in Cullman
+1-888-965-8297
2050 Old Highway 157, Cullman, AL 35057 ~19.42 miles west of 35031
  • Economical hotel
  • 54 rooms in property
From$59
Very good 4.0 /5 Guest Reviews Call BookMore Details
Hampton Inn Cullman in Cullman
+1-888-906-6358
6100 Highway 157, Cullman, AL 35057 ~19.53 miles west of 35031
  • Midscale Highway property
  • Fitness center on property
From$118
Very good 4.5 /5 Review Score Call BookMore Details
Hampton Inn in Guntersville
+1-888-749-6785
14451 Us 431, Guntersville, AL 35976 ~20.99 miles northeast of 35031
  • Mid-scale property
  • Access to gym on-site
From$80
Average 3.0 /5 Hotel Reviews Call BookMore Details
Need some questions answered? Talk to an expert Hotel Planner: (855) 276-7561 or say...
alexa hotel planner skill"Alexa, ask Hotel Planner to make a new reservation in 35031" Get Alexa Skill →
Wyndham Garden Lake Guntersville - Guntersville
+1-888-878-9982
2140 Gunter Ave., Guntersville, AL 35976 ~21.65 miles northeast of 35031
  • 3-star Lake property
  • Check-in: 3:00PM
From$83
Very good 4.0 /5 Recent Reviews Call BookMore Details
Key West Inn - Boaz : 10535 Al Highway 168
+1-888-389-4485
10535 Al Highway 168, Boaz, AL 35957 ~23.71 miles east of 35031
  • Two-star Downtown hotel
  • Check-in time: 12:00
Quality Inn Albertville US 431 : 315 Martling Rd.
+1-888-389-4121
315 Martling Rd., Albertville, AL 35950 ~23.93 miles northeast of 35031
  • 3 star Lake hotel
  • Comp. Breakfast
From$65
Average 3.5 /5 Guest Reviews Call BookMore Details
Microtel Inn & Suites by Wyndham Albertville : 220 Highway 75 North
+1-888-675-2083
220 Highway 75 North, Albertville, AL 35950 ~24.01 miles northeast of 35031
  • Low Cost Suburban hotel
  • Hotel has a green policy See more
From$57
Very good 4.0 /5 Reviews Call BookMore Details
Econo Lodge : 761 Us Highway 431
+1-800-716-8490
761 Us Highway 431, Boaz, AL 35957 ~24.48 miles east of 35031
  • 2 star Mountain property
  • 36 rooms in hotel
From$60
Very good 4.0 /5 Read Reviews Call BookMore Details
Motel 6 Attalla, AL : 915 East 5th Ave.
+1-800-805-5223
915 East 5th Ave., Attalla, AL 35954 ~27.20 miles east of 35031
  • Economy property
  • Check in time: 14:00
From$60
Average 3.0 /5 Hotel Reviews Call BookMore Details
Best Western Plus Gadsden Hotel & Suites
+1-888-965-1860
205 Enterprise Dr., Gadsden, AL 35904 ~27.77 miles east of 35031
  • 3-star Highway property
  • Fitness / Gym is on-site
From$89
Very good 4.0 /5 Guest Reviews Call BookMore Details
Holiday Inn Express & Suites Gadsden W Near Attalla in Gadsden
+1-888-788-5576
106 Walker St., Gadsden, AL 35904 ~27.80 miles east of 35031
  • Cheap Suburban hotel
  • Fitness / Gym is on-site
From$89
Very good 4.5 /5 Latest Reviews Call BookMore Details
Hampton Inn Gadsden/Attalla I-59 - Gadsden
+1-888-897-9207
206 Walker St., Gadsden, AL 35904 ~27.83 miles east of 35031
  • Affordable Highway property
  • 4 floors in property
From$91
Very good 4.0 /5 Reviews Call BookMore Details
Comfort Suites Gadsden Attalla - Gadsden
+1-888-311-4278
96 Walker St., Gadsden, AL 35904 ~27.90 miles east of 35031
  • Three Star Highway property
  • 3 floors in hotel
From$50
Average 3.0 /5 Read Reviews Call BookMore Details
Holiday Inn Express & Suites
+1-888-469-4795
106 Walker St., Gadsden, 35904 United States ~27.91 miles east of 35031
  • Mid-scale hotel
From$80
Average 3.0 /5 Read Reviews Call BookMore Details
Fairfield by Marriott in Gadsden
+1-888-734-9421
116 Walker St., Gadsden, AL 35903 ~28.03 miles east of 35031
  • Three Star property
From$80
Average 3.0 /5 Guest Reviews Call BookMore Details
Days Inn by Wyndham Attalla : 801 Cleveland Ave.
+1-888-841-5292
801 Cleveland Ave., Attalla, AL 35954 ~28.63 miles east of 35031
  • Mid-scale hotel
  • Hotel has 2 floors
From$80
Average 3.0 /5 Read Reviews Call BookMore Details
Quality Inn Gadsden – Attalla - Gadsden
+1-888-455-5160
1612 West Grand Ave., Gadsden, AL 35904 ~28.69 miles east of 35031
  • Low-priced hotel
  • 52 sleeping rooms in hotel
From$45
Average 3.0 /5 Guest Reviews Call BookMore Details
Rodeway Inn Gadsden 1-59 exit 183
+1-888-965-8297
3909 West Meighan Blvd., Gadsden, AL 35904 ~28.90 miles east of 35031
  • Two star Highway hotel
  • 2 floors in property
From$38
Average 3.0 /5 Read Reviews Call BookMore Details
Kings Inn : 7080 U.s. Highway 431
+1-888-906-6358
7080 U.s. Highway 431, Albertville, AL 35950 ~30.43 miles north of 35031
  • Low priced hotel
From$36
Very good 4.0 /5 Hotel Reviews Call BookMore Details
Red Roof Inn Hartselle - Hartselle
+1-888-749-6785
1800 Dixie Lane Se, Hartselle, AL 35640 ~30.97 miles northwest of 35031
  • Low Cost Highway property
  • 5 suites in hotel
From$36
Poor 2.5 /5 Reviews Call BookMore Details
Comfort Inn & Suites Trussville I-59 exit 141 in Trussville
+1-888-878-9982
4740 Norrell Dr., Trussville, AL 35173 ~31.72 miles south of 35031
  • Inexpensive Highway hotel
  • Has environment-friendly policy Learn more
From$75
Average 3.0 /5 Recent Reviews Call BookMore Details
Quality Inn Trussville I-59 exit 141 - Trussville
+1-888-389-4485
4730 Norrell Dr., Trussville, AL 35173 ~31.75 miles south of 35031
  • Economical Suburban hotel
  • Gym is available on property
Holiday Inn Express & Suites Birmingham Trussville by IHG
+1-888-389-4121
5911 Valley Rd., Trussville, AL 35173 ~31.99 miles south of 35031
  • Mid-scale Downtown hotel
  • Has environment-friendly policy See policy
From$72
Very good 4.0 /5 Reviews Call BookMore Details
Super 8 by Wyndham Gadsden Al in Gadsden
+1-888-675-2083
2110 Rainbow Dr., Gadsden, AL 35901 ~32.44 miles east of 35031
  • Inexpensive Downtown property
  • Hotel has 2 floors
From$65
Average 3.0 /5 Recent Reviews Call BookMore Details
Hampton Inn Gadsden
+1-800-716-8490
129 River Rd., Gadsden, AL 35901 ~32.76 miles east of 35031
  • Mid-scale Suburban hotel
  • Hotel has 3 floors
From$89
Very good 4.5 /5 Latest Reviews Call BookMore Details
Courtyard Trussville
+1-800-805-5223
3665 Roosevelt Blvd., Birmingham, AL 35235 ~34.09 miles south of 35031
  • Three Star Suburban hotel
  • 5 meeting rooms in hotel
From$80
Average 3.0 /5 Hotel Reviews Call BookMore Details
Microtel Inn & Suites by Wyndham Gardendale - Gardendale
+1-888-965-1860
850 Odum Rd., Gardendale, AL 35071 ~34.78 miles southwest of 35031
  • Low-priced hotel
  • Hotel has 3 floors
From$67
Very good 4.0 /5 Hotel Reviews Call BookMore Details
Hilton Garden Inn Birmingham/Trussville
+1-888-788-5576
3230 Edwards Lake Pkwy., Birmingham, AL 35235 ~34.90 miles south of 35031
  • Midscale Suburban property
  • Airport shuttle available
From$89
Very good 4.0 /5 Latest Reviews Call BookMore Details
Best Western Gardendale in Gardendale
+1-888-897-9207
842 Thompson St., Gardendale, AL 35071 ~34.90 miles southwest of 35031
  • Affordable Highway property
  • 59 rooms in hotel
From$64
Very good 4.0 /5 Recent Reviews Call BookMore Details
Hampton Inn Birmingham/Trussville
+1-888-311-4278
1940 Edwards Lake Rd., Birmingham, AL 35235 ~35.00 miles south of 35031
  • 3-star hotel
From$84
Very good 4.0 /5 Review Score Call BookMore Details
Decatur-Priceville Inn and Suites - Decatur
+1-888-469-4795
63 Marco Dr., Decatur, AL 35603 ~35.56 miles northwest of 35031
  • Low priced hotel
Super 8 by Wyndham Decatur Priceville in Decatur
+1-888-734-9421
70 Marco Dr., Decatur, AL 35603 ~35.73 miles northwest of 35031
  • Two star Highway property
  • Comp. Breakfast
From$60
Average 3.0 /5 Reviews Call BookMore Details
Budgetel Inn & Suites : 2451 Moody Pkwy.
+1-888-841-5292
2451 Moody Pkwy., Moody, AL 35004 ~36.07 miles south of 35031
  • Two star Highway hotel
  • Check-in: 2pm
From$65
Average 3.0 /5 Guest Reviews Call BookMore Details
Comfort Inn Decatur in Priceville
+1-888-455-5160
3239 Point Mallard Pkwy., Priceville, AL 35602 ~36.20 miles northwest of 35031
  • Midscale Mountain hotel
  • 10 meeting rooms in property
From$55
Average 3.5 /5 Review Score Call BookMore Details
Comfort Inn Decatur Priceville
+1-888-965-8297
3239 Point Mallard Pkwy., Decatur, AL 35603 ~36.20 miles northwest of 35031
  • Cheap Highway hotel
  • 3 floors in property
From$73
Very good 4.0 /5 Recent Reviews Call BookMore Details
Parkway Inn of Birmingham
+1-888-906-6358
9225 Pkwy. East, Birmingham, AL 35206 ~36.21 miles south of 35031
  • Low Cost Airport property
  • 100 rooms in hotel
From$45
Terrible 1.0 /5 Recent Reviews Call BookMore Details
La Quinta Inn & Suites by Wyndham Fultondale Birmingham N
+1-888-749-6785
1207 Boots Blvd., Fultondale, AL 35068 ~36.35 miles south of 35031
  • Cheap Suburban hotel
  • Fitness center on property
From$89
Average 3.0 /5 Read Reviews Call BookMore Details
Holiday Inn Express And Suites- Birmingham North-Fultondale by IH in Fultondale
+1-888-878-9982
1701 Main St., Fultondale, AL 35068 ~36.45 miles south of 35031
  • 3 star Rural hotel
  • Fitness center on property
From$89
Very good 4.0 /5 Latest Reviews Call BookMore Details

Next: Show All Available 35031 Hotels with Pricing

Graph: Upcoming 20 Days of 35031 Hotel Rates

Rates shown are nightly rates before taxes and do not necessarily reflect all Oneonta, AL discounts available. The chart reflects the cheapest Oneonta hotel for each day and each star rating category.

FAQs about hotels near 35031

What are the top reviewed hotels near 35031?

Comfort Suites Cullman I-65 Exit 310, Holiday Inn Express Hotel & Suites Cullman by IHG and Hampton Inn Cullman are the best rated hotels based on customer reviews in the last 365 days.

What are the most high-end hotels near 35031?

Cobblestone Hotel & Suites Cullman, Quality Inn Hanceville US Hwy 31 and Quality Inn Arab Hwy 231 are the top 3 luxury hotels near 35031.

What hotels are closest to the area of 35031?

Days Inn by Wyndham Oneonta Al, Quality Inn Hanceville US Hwy 31, and Econo Lodge Cullman are the properties closest to 35031.

How much does a cheap hotel near 35031 cost per night?

In the last year, a 2 star hotel near 35031 can be as cheap as $100.30 per night. (based on HotelPlanner prices)

How much does a 3 star hotel near 35031 cost per night?

In the last year, the average 3 star hotel near 35031 has been $104.43 per night. (based on HotelPlanner prices)

What are the most popular independent hotels near 35031?

Kings Inn, Budgetel Inn & Suites and Key West Inn - Boaz are the best rated independent hotels (not part of a big brand).

What are the best Marriott hotels near 35031?

Fairfield by Marriott and Courtyard Trussville are the best rated Marriott/Starwood branded hotels (based on customer reviews score).

What are the most popular Choice Hotels branded hotels near 35031?

Comfort Suites Cullman I-65 Exit 310, Quality Inn Arab Hwy 231 and Quality Inn Cullman I-65 exit 310 are the best rated Choice Hotels branded hotels (based on HotelPlanner reviews score).

What are the best Best Western hotels near 35031?

Best Western Fairwinds Inn, Best Western Plus Gadsden Hotel & Suites and Best Western Gardendale are the best rated Best Western branded hotels (based on user reviews score).

What are the most popular IHG hotels near 35031?

Holiday Inn Express Hotel & Suites Cullman by IHG, Holiday Inn Express & Suites Gadsden W Near Attalla and Holiday Inn Express & Suites Birmingham Trussville by IHG are the best rated Intercontinental Hotel Group (IHG) branded hotels (based on user reviews score).

Back to Top